this is my 7th gun from bud's and as always my order was professionally handled. i chose this can because i could not find a single negative review on it . upon cleaning and assembling i tested it for function before firing it and it quite literally fails to feed over 90 per cent of the time. it doesn't matter the brand or length of the shell used . it is totally useless . i have returned it to samco and if they refund my money or send me a properly repaired gun , i will note it here. any company can have a single bad product and for now that's how i will view this unless they treat me poorly from here on.

Picked up the shotgun from the FLL location. Noticed the barrel ring had some blue gunk where it meets the barrel. I figured it was sticker residue or something. I got the gun home and was cleaning it. The gunk seems to be residue from welding. I am guessing the barrel ring was defective and repaired at some point. Their seems to be discoloration from heat also at that point. For a $200.00 shotgun I can deal with this if it holds up once the barrel is hot. If not it will be a simple inexpensive fix. The gun was even lighter in weight than I expected it to be. Compared the workmanship to my Rem 870 and it seems fine, although tolerances seem looser. Action is smooth, easy disassembly (very easy). Have not fired it yet, but cycled shells through it repeatedly with no problems. For occasional target shooting and occasion hunting it should be fine. Could find very little info on the manufacturer online. My third transaction with Bud's and as always it was a pleasure! Just got to talk the wife into letting me buy something else in a few months.
